The dual functionality of 3-methacryloxypropyltrimethoxysilane – its ability to interact with inorganic surfaces via its silane end and with organic matrices via its methacrylate end – makes it a valuable component in a broad spectrum of advanced material formulations.

1. High-Performance Adhesives and Sealants: The methacrylate group's compatibility with acrylic and vinyl ester chemistries makes this silane an ideal adhesion promoter for structural adhesives and durable sealants. It significantly enhances the bond strength to substrates like glass, metals, and ceramics, particularly under demanding conditions such as high humidity or thermal cycling. 2. Advanced Dental Materials: The dental industry relies heavily on materials that offer excellent biocompatibility, durability, and strong adhesion to tooth structures and restorative materials. 3-Methacryloxypropyltrimethoxysilane is utilized in dental composites, bonding agents, and primers to improve the bond strength between the resin matrix and inorganic fillers (like silica or glass), as well as enhancing adhesion to enamel and dentin. Its ability to create stable, moisture-resistant bonds is critical for long-lasting dental restorations.

3. Functionalized Polymer Surfaces and Coatings: Beyond bulk composites, this silane can be used to create functionalized polymer surfaces. In coatings, it can be incorporated to improve scratch resistance, hydrophilicity/hydrophobicity, or create reactive sites for further surface modification. Polymers synthesized with this silane as a comonomer can also be used as primers, offering a chemically treated surface that enhances adhesion for subsequent coating layers or other materials. This is particularly relevant for improving the performance of plastics and textiles.

4. Specialty Electronic Encapsulants and Potting Compounds: The electrical insulation properties and environmental resistance imparted by silane-modified polymers are valuable in electronic applications. 3-Methacryloxypropyltrimethoxysilane can be used in the formulation of encapsulants and potting compounds to improve adhesion to electronic components and substrates, and to provide enhanced protection against moisture and chemicals.
